Step 6
Next, remove the steak from the skillet and allow it to rest for 5 minutes. Do not be tempted to skip this essential step.
Step 7
Throughout the cooking process, meat fibers bond together, and cutting the steaks immediately after cooking will cause all the juices on the cutting board to run out.
Step 8
Then, the resting time allows the meat fibers to relax and reabsorb their juices, ensuring that you won’t lose those delicious flavors when you slice the steak.
Step 9
Finally, slice the steaks into strips, season them, and serve alongside your preferred side dishes and sauce.
Tips for Cooking Ribeye Steak:
– Start with a high-quality ribeye steak for the best results.
– Let the steak sit at room temperature for 30 minutes before cooking.
– Preheat your skillet or pan thoroughly for a good sear.
